    NFS crashes graphics in dell latitude with windows vista

    I am a game lover, so I recently installed windows 7 in my dell latitude laptop, heard that this OS is very good for gaming performance. Though it was running fine with some of the low definition games and with some flash games. But when I installed NFS most wanted game in my laptop, the graphics frequently crashes, and this was not happened earlier of that. Any one from here can suggest me that the problem is for the game or for other hardware device. I just disappoint with this , suggest me something to resolve this.

    The problem might also be occurring for the graphics driver,, this may be corrupted after install the game, I was also faced same issue after install the same game. The graphics in my laptop was also crashed. I applied many things but did not help me. After that one of my suggest me to go for the driver fresh reinstallation. I suggest you to reload the graphics driver that you are using, for that insert driver installation disk into CD ROM Drive and ping to device manager from there open the display tab and right click on it. Choose advanced recommended option. It will directs you to locate the installation program from the desire locate browse, select and run the installation process go through this, I hope it will surely help you.

    I also think so for both the problem there is single cause and this is the graphics driver. So if this problem surely happened in the systems of both of you then according to my knowledge either the driver is corrupted. For that I suggest you to replace the driver firmware with the latest version. Visit to the manufacturer web site and from there download and then install the latest driver into your system. One of my friends was also facing similar issue, after encountered the problem he also tried to resolve this with so many tricks but nothing works over there after that he tried by update the driver software version, and this works. so I hope this process will also help you.
